DPS announces free summer meals program

Date:

DPS will be offering breakfast and lunch at nearly 50 schools across the district this summer

Denver Public Schools will offer breakfast and lunch this summer at 47 schools across the city. These meals will be offered at no cost to all kids up to 18 years old, whether they are DPS students or not. Adults may purchase a meal as well. Adult breakfast is $3.00 and adult lunch is $4.50.

“We are ecstatic to be able to provide nutritious meals to our community during the summer months,” said Theresa Hafner, Executive Director of Food and Nutrition Services at Denver Public Schools. “This program helps children get the nutrition they need for breakfast and lunch all summer long.”

The Summer Food Service Program (SFSP) is a federally-funded, state-administered program that provides nutritious meals to children 18 years and younger at no charge, regardless of income, race or religion.

Denver Public Library kicks off annual Summer of Adventure

The free program for learning and exploring during the summer features new outdoor family movie nights

The Denver Public Library has kicked off its annual Summer of Adventure program for youth. Summer of Adventure helps to improve children’s literacy and learning skills through activities, entertainment, and incentives all summer long.

All youth from birth to 12th grade can participate in the program. Participants can read, make or explore and complete activities in an Adventure Guide to finish the program. Upon completion, participants receive a prize after July 1. Participants will also be entered to win gift cards to local businesses or family passes to local cultural institutions.

This year, Summer of Adventure features four free family movie nights under the stars at several Denver parks.

This year’s program runs from June 3 to August 13. Participants can register and pick up their adventure guide at any branch location or register at summerofadventure.org. Registration prizes along with the Adventure Guide are also available for pick up at all branch locations.
